I'm trying to decide whether to use a stack architecture or no stack architecture for my project. What do you recommend?
It depends on your project's requirements. A stack architecture can provide structure and scalability, while no stack can offer flexibility.
What are the main advantages of using a stack architecture?
Stack architecture typically offers better organization, easier maintenance, and a more straightforward deployment process.
And what about the downsides of using a stack?
Some downsides include potential over-engineering, increased complexity, and possible limitations on technology choices.
What scenarios would favor a no stack approach?
A no stack approach is great for rapid prototyping, small projects, or when you need maximum flexibility without the constraints of a framework.
